Introduction

AI Translation

The DS90LV028A is a dual CMOS differential line receiver designed for applications requiring ultra low power dissipation, low noise and high data rates. The device is designed to support data rates in excess of 400-Mbps (200 MHz) utilizing Low Voltage Differential Signaling (LVDS) technology. The DS90LV028A accepts low voltage (350mV typical) differential input signals and translates them to 3-V CMOS output levels. The receiver also supports open, shorted and terminated (100Ω) input fail-safe. The receiver output is HIGH for all fail-safe conditions. The DS90LV028A has a flow-through design for easy PCB layout. The DS90LV028A and companion LVDS line driver provide a new alternative to high power PECL/ECL devices for high speed point-to-point interface applications.

Features

AI Translation
  • 400-Mbps (200 MHz) Switching Rates

  • 50-ps Differential Skew (Typical)
  • 0.1-ns Channel-to-Channel Skew (Typical)
  • 2.5-ns Maximum Propagation Delay
  • 3.3-V Power Supply Design
  • Flow-Through Pinout
  • Power Down High Impedance on LVDS Inputs
  • Low Power Design (18 mW at 3.3-V static)
  • Interoperable with Existing 5-V LVDS Networks
  • Accepts Small Swing (350 mV Typical) Differential Signal Levels
  • Supports Open, Short and Terminated Input Fail-Safe
  • Conforms to ANSI/TIA/EIA-644 Standard
  • Industrial Temperature Operating Range: -40°C to 85°C
  • Available in SOIC and Space Saving WSON Package
